GDPR Overview

Our processing is based on lawful grounds such as performance of a contract, steps taken before entering into a contract, legal obligations, legitimate interests, and consent where required. We limit processing to what is relevant for course administration, communication, service delivery, and site operation.

Where the GDPR applies, we process personal data as a controller for users in the European Economic Area and for related cross-border interactions.

GDPR Rights

Where GDPR applies, users may have rights to access, rectify, erase, restrict, or object to processing, and to data portability in appropriate cases. Consent may be withdrawn where processing relies on consent, without affecting prior lawful processing.

The rights described here apply subject to the conditions and exceptions in data protection law.

Data Retention

Data Retention

Retention periods depend on the type of record and the reason it was collected. Course administration records are kept for the period needed to manage enrolment, lessons, progress review, and follow-up, then archived or deleted when no longer required. Some records may be retained longer where tax, accounting, dispute handling, or legal obligations apply.

We keep data only for as long as needed for the stated purpose or a legal requirement.

Data We Collect

We may collect identification and contact details, course inquiry information, level screening responses, enrolment details, timetable preferences, payment-related records, attendance and progress information, and technical data such as device and usage information. Where users join online lessons, we may also process information needed to support audio and video participation.

The data collected depends on the service requested and the way the site is used.
02

How We Collect Data

We receive data when users submit an inquiry, complete a screening, book a consultation, enrol in a course, or communicate with us by phone, email, or the contact form. We also generate records from scheduling, lesson delivery, progress review, and website use, and we may receive limited data from payment processing or online meeting tools used to provide the service.

Information may come directly from the user or be created during course administration.

Types of Cookies

We may use essential cookies to operate the site, preference cookies to remember settings, and analytics or performance cookies to understand how the site is used. If online consultation tools or embedded services are used, those providers may place their own cookies subject to their settings and policies.

Cookie use is limited to standard website functions and basic measurement where enabled.
04

Cookie Controls

We use browser-based controls and similar settings to manage non-essential cookies where available. Users can block or delete cookies through their browser, but some site functions may not work as intended if certain cookies are disabled.

Cookie choices can usually be adjusted in the browser or device settings.

How We Use Data

We use personal data to respond to inquiries, assess course level, match learners to suitable groups and timetables, confirm course terms, manage enrolment, deliver scheduled lessons, support guided practice, review progress, process payments, maintain records, operate the website, improve service quality, and meet legal or accounting obligations.

Processing is limited to purposes connected with the website and course services.
02

Service Providers

We may share personal data with service providers that support website hosting, communications, scheduling, payment processing, online consultation tools, and related administrative functions. These parties act on our instructions or as independent controllers where their own service terms apply, and they may process data only to the extent needed to perform their services.

Operational partners receive only the data needed for their role.
03

Legal Disclosure

We may disclose personal data to public authorities, courts, or other parties when necessary to comply with legal obligations, protect rights, respond to lawful requests, or establish, exercise, or defend legal claims.

Disclosure may occur where law, regulation, or a valid request requires it.
